Coated electrodes for manual welding

AMA 1633V

  • E1–UM–400–GP

    DIN 8555 :

Application/properties:

Thick basic-covered electrode is suitable for wear-resistant layer on medium-hard parts. The weld metal has relatively good machinability or chip removal properties. The weld metal is resistant to cracking and porosity. This electrode is suitable for welding parts subject to impact sliding wear.

Materials:

Hard facing  and repair of rail surfaces  and switch pointer, screw conveyors, wheel flanges and the outer surface of pulleys, rollers and wheels.

Remarks:

  • Just Consume Dry Electrode
  • Rebaking: required on 300°C to 350°C for 2 hours.
